The optional ferry ride to Seal Island allows visitors to witness the captivating colony of Cape fur seals in their natural habitat. Situated off the coast of the Cape of Good Hope, the island is home to thousands of these marine mammals, offering an extraordinary wildlife experience.

The 30-minute boat trip provides a unique opportunity to observe the seals, known for their playful behavior and stunning vistas. Visitors can spot the seals resting on the rocky shores, swimming in the turquoise waters, and engaging in their daily activities.

This excursion offers a chance to take in the serene, untamed beauty of the Atlantic Ocean and gain a deeper appreciation for South Africa’s diverse marine ecosystem.

Cape of Good Hope is a world-renowned natural wonder located within the Table Mountain National Park, just a short distance from Cape Town.

Encompassing a rugged, mountainous peninsula, this iconic destination offers visitors a captivating mix of breathtaking scenery, diverse wildlife, and rich historical significance.

Guests on the Seal Island, Cape of Good Hope & Penguins Shared Tour will have the opportunity to explore the dramatic landscapes of the Cape of Good Hope, where they can witness the convergence of the Atlantic and Indian Oceans, hike to the iconic lighthouse, and enjoy the region’s unique ecological treasures.

One of the highlights of the Seal Island, Cape of Good Hope & Penguins Shared Tour is a visit to the renowned Boulders Beach Penguin Colony, home to a thriving population of endangered African penguins.

Visitors can observe these endearing creatures in their natural habitat, marveling at their charming antics and adaptations to the coastal environment. The admission fee to the colony is R176 for adults and R88 for children under 12, allowing access to boardwalks that offer unparalleled views of the penguins.
